Abstract

A breast compression paddle has two sidewalls, each having an upper edge. Spanning the two side walls is a leading wall which also has an upper edge and is disposed distal from a bracket that is connected to a compression arm. Foam is secured to a substrate which is movably secured to the bracket and the rigid frame between a first position and a second position. In the first position, portions of the substrate and foam are disposed above the upper edges of all three walls. In the second position, the substrate and all of the foam is disposed below the upper edges of all three walls.
